Pricing Overview — Thistledown Line (Managers Only)

This page summarises current pricing for the Thistledown instrument line at Berrow Analytics. List prices rose 6% in March; channel discounts capped at 15%. The entry-tier Thistledown Mini remains a loss leader to anchor the mid-tier. Competitive pressure from the Quarle range is softening in the Ostermere market. Margin by SKU is tabled below. Board-level pricing intentions, confidential, are set out beneath this line.

management briefing: Headcount on the Belix team goes from 60 to 93 by the end of November. Gross margin on Belix came in at 23 percent against a plan of 47 percent.

Minutes — Management Meeting, Headcount Planning

Attendees: sales leadership, HR, finance liaison. Next year's plan adds six quota-carrying roles, weighted toward the Northgate and Ferris territories, plus two solutions engineers. Backfill approvals will be handled monthly rather than quarterly. Hiring freezes remain on non-revenue roles until April. Sales leads should submit territory justifications by the 20th; ranking criteria unchanged from last cycle. The rationale driving the territory weighting appears in the note below.

internal memo for tagef-hadup: Gross margin on Ulaath came in at 15 percent against a plan of 5 percent. Only 7 of the 120 pilot accounts renewed Ulaath, so a churn review is set for October 15.

- [ ] SQL lint rules: confirm the Grindel ruleset is pinned in repo config, not fetched at runtime. Verify bans on SELECT *, unqualified DELETEs, and missing transaction wrappers are active in CI. Check the exemption list hasn't grown since last audit; every waiver needs a linked rationale. Flag stale waivers at the sync. Questions about rule changes go to the maintainer listed below.

signatory, fajef-yafof: Wenix Quenath

As a plugin author, confirm your integration handles the new structured payload: status, environment, and rollout percentage are now separate fields rather than a single message string. Bots parsing the old free-text format will silently show stale statuses, so update matchers and test against the sandbox channel on Corvane staging. Announcements for canceled rollouts now fire a distinct event — subscribe to it explicitly. Record the build you validated against using the token that appears below.

session token of taguf-fafop = htk14_d9cbf74e1cdbce